Soybean planting in Brazil is 86% planted, ahead of last year at 81%. Corn planting there is at 91%, same as last year. Ukraine’s corn production increased to a record 40.0 million metric tons from 37.1 with harvest only completed at 80%. Russia exports have dropped 23% over last year at this same time. Australia is seeing heavy rains and effecting the wheat quality there.
